使用bat脚本轮询txt文件内链接
以下是一个使用bat脚本轮询txt文件内链接的示例:
@echo off
setlocal enabledelayedexpansion
set 'file=links.txt'
set 'output=output.txt'
REM 清空输出文件
echo. > %output%
REM 设置轮询间隔(以秒为单位)
set 'interval=5'
REM 循环读取txt文件内的链接
for /f 'usebackq delims=' %%a in ('%file%') do (
echo 正在访问链接: %%a
REM 使用curl命令访问链接并将结果追加到输出文件
curl -s '%%a' >> %output%
REM 等待指定的轮询间隔
ping -n %interval% 127.0.0.1 > nul
)
echo 轮询完成,结果已保存到 %output%
请将上述代码保存为一个扩展名为.bat的文件(例如poll_links.bat),并确保curl命令已经安装并添加到系统路径中。然后,在同一目录下创建一个名为links.txt的文本文件,其中包含需要轮询的链接,每行一个链接。运行脚本后,它将按顺序访问每个链接,并将每个链接的结果追加到output.txt文件中。

原文地址: http://www.cveoy.top/t/topic/U3t 著作权归作者所有。请勿转载和采集!